Check out more of their music here: https://soundcloud.com/wot-not-718138294 To have your music featured on the show, submit it here: https://docs.google.com/forms/d/1-d_DWNnDQFYUMXueYcX5ZVsA5t2RN09N8PYUQQ8koq0/edit?ts=5fee07f6&gxids=7628 To receive all of our episodes ad free, get exclusive invites, access our archives and more, join our community of listeners by supporting our independent journalism at Patreon.com/Gaslit HyperNormalisation was first coined by Russian-born anthropologist Alexei Yurchak in his book Everything was Forever, Until It Was No More. (It also inspired the Adam Curtis docuseries by the same name). The term describes the final years of the Soviet Union when the system was failing, everyone knew the system was rotted from within by greed and corruption, yet people carried on, the broken system becoming the new normal. And even back then, the residents of Staten Island didn't much like being forced to take immigrants who they didn't particularly want,” Anbinder told me. “We tend to idealize our own immigrant ancestors and think they're different than immigrants today. But what you find when you look at the 400-year history of immigrant New York is that every generation of immigrants comes to New York for the same reasons, has the same experiences, is hated by the people who are already in New York, and yet always they end up succeeding. And so every group is despised for a time, but every group ends up becoming an accepted New Yorker. We just forget that, generation after generation after generation.” Source:The Biggest Lesson of the Migrant Crisis https://nymag.com/intelligencer/2023/09/the-biggest-lesson-of-the-migrant-crisis.html

In this special live taping of Gaslit Nation, Russian mafia expert Olga Lautman, who has a long history of investigating and exposing the Russian mafia state's active measures in the U.S. and Europe, joins Andrea to discuss where things are headed in Russia's escalating power struggle, what it means for Ukraine, and how the world needs to start preparing for a post-Putin Russia. “Putin is finished,” Olga warns in this urgent discussion. Putin may be forced into retirement in a dacha on the outskirts of Russia or “die in his sleep,” with Shoigu or another tool of the Russian security forces becoming the new strongman. Prighozin's attempted military coup was the inevitable escalation of growing tensions between warring factions, but as Olga points out, the siloviki–the ruthless, imperialistic, genocidal security forces–are in charge, and always have been, even during the collapse of the Soviet Union. They are the kingmakers, and it's clear that they want Putin gone. Prigozhin served a purpose of striking Putin with a fatal blow, and the months ahead will continue to weaken him as Russia continues to lose an unwinnable war in Ukraine.
